Malta
If you’re looking for a hidden gem with an undeniable wow factor, Malta might just be your perfect pick. This small island nation is packed with picture-perfect spots where every turn feels like a scene from a postcard.
One spot you simply can’t miss is the Blue Grotto. The bright blue waters and dramatic sea caves are not only mesmerizing to see but also make for incredible photos that need little to no editing. When visiting Mdina, Malta’s ancient walled city, you can let the cobblestone streets and medieval architecture guide your camera lens.

Greece
Greece is an absolute favorite for photographers. The iconic blue and white landscapes of Santorini are simply unparalleled.
Mykonos offers its own brand of charm with its winding alleys, charming windmills, and vibrant nightlife. It’s a place where you can experiment with natural light during the day and play with night photography as the town’s energy shifts after dark. Even Athens, with its rich history and urban vibe, provides a mix of old and new that can help you capture unique and dynamic shots.
Italy
Italy’s coastline is a photographer’s dream, with Cinque Terre being a standout spot. These colorful cliffside villages overlooking the Mediterranean Sea offer a rainbow palette that can transform any photo into a work of art.
Further south, the Amalfi Coast delivers drama with its vibrant villages perched high above the blue waters. A visit to Capri’s Blue Grotto offers a chance to capture the ethereal blue light within this iconic sea cave.
Spain
Spain offers a beautiful mix of cultural richness and coastal beauty. In Barcelona, Gaudí’s architecture adds a whimsical element to your photos.
The Costa Brava’s rugged coastline is perfect for those who love nature photography. The rocky landscapes, clear waters, and hidden coves create a diverse range of photo opportunities. Meanwhile, Seville’s lively plazas and historic landmarks offer vibrant colors and dynamic compositions, making it easy to fill your camera roll with beautiful images.

France
France’s Mediterranean coast, particularly the French Riviera, is a treasure trove of photogenic spots. Nice, with its turquoise waters and classic French architecture, makes for effortlessly beautiful photos.
Provence offers a completely different vibe but is just as stunning. The endless lavender fields, rustic villages, and golden light provide a dreamy backdrop that feels straight out of a storybook.
